hand-powered fire pump/engine
El uso de "sangre" se me hace similar a "tracción a sangre", es decir, que el funcionamiento se logra mediante la acción física de un ser vivo. Las referencias que incluyo también usan "horse-drawn" que curiosamente es la traducción de "con tracción a sangre".

Horse-drawn power pump
"Tracción de sangre" means "by animal (might be oxen as well, but I doubt it in this case: The pump would arrive just in time to cool the ashes) traction.
No deduction can be made as of what was the prime mover for the pump proper.
